PROBLEM TO BE SOLVED: To provide an image display device of a hybrid type which does not require a back light. SOLUTION: The image display device includes a pair of front and rear substrates 1 and 2 joined to each other across a prescribed spacing and an electro-optic material 3 held in this spacing, has pixels arranged in a matrix form and displays images by reflecting the external light from the front side toward the front side and radiating the emitted light from the rear side toward the front side. The respective pixels are flatly divided to a reflection region where the images are displayed by reflecting the incident external light from the front side and a light emission region where the images are displayed by radiating the emitted light from the rear side toward the front side. The reflection region comprises electrodes 10 and 122 formed on a pair of the front and rear substrates 1, the electro-optic material 3 grasped between these electrodes and a reflection layer 8 formed on the substrate on the rear side. The light emission layer consists of s luminous element OLED which exists between the electro-optic material 3 and the substrate 2 on the rear side and is formed with laminated layers holding the light emission layer 202 in-between by the electrodes 203 an 201 from above the below on the substrate 2 on the rear side. |
